Webb31 dec. 2024 · Here's how you can use the Network folder to access a shared folder: Press Win + E to open File Explorer. In the left panel of File Explorer, click on the Network option. You will see a list of all the computers and devices connected to your network. Open the computer you want to access by double-clicking on it. Webb18 juni 2024 · There are two ways to share files over a network: directly between two computers or between a computer and a server . When a file is shared between a computer and a server, the computer uploads the file to a storage area on the server where you can share it with others. People that want access to the file download it from that server.

Webb21 dec. 2024 · What is a Public Folder in Windows 11/10 Public folders in the Windows Operating system are used to share files with other people using the same computer and with people using other computers on a shared network.
